Cottbus - a city of sports
Did you know…?
that Cottbus has produced 76 Olympic and Paralympic medalists over the years? Quite impressive for a city of around 100,000 inhabitants!
It’s no surprise—this city truly lives and breathes sports, offering a wide variety of activities for all interests and skill levels. From first-class training facilities to diverse sports events and local clubs, there are countless opportunities to get active and experience the energy of this sports-driven community.
Whether you are into competitive athletics or simply looking for a fun way to stay active, Cottbus has something for you.

Train with locals
The International Relations Office has an official partnership with the Stadtsportbund Cottbus, as we share a common goal: getting international students involved in local sports clubs.
Sports bring people together, and there is no better way to connect with locals than by sharing common interests on and off the field.
On their website, you will find a wide range of sports clubs offering almost every kind of activity. Simply browse the database and contact the club that interests you.

Sports on campus and in nature
Theuniversity also offers a wide range of sports courses through the University Sports Department—check out the full programme here.
Prefer training outdoors on your own or with friends? Then you should definitely explore the Spreemeile. This scenic 1.3 km route along the River Spree features eight outdoor fitness stations with instructions—perfect for a full-body workout in nature, completely free of charge.
